// @trace REQ-ENG-001 [entity:BaoRuntime] [api:fetch]
// Full WHATWG Fetch API classes: Headers, Request, Response.
//
// Pure-JS implementations installed via JS::Evaluate on the SpiderMonkey
// global (globals::install_web_apis). These are the live Headers/Request/
// Response constructors; fetch_api::fetch_fn consumes their instance shape
// (url/method/headers/_bodyText/_bodyBytes/_bodyBlob) when given a Request
// object as input.
//
// ## Design decisions
//
// 1. Pure JS over Rust-native: The WHATWG Headers/Request/Response APIs
//    have many methods (forEach, entries, keys, values, clone, etc.)
//    that are tedious to implement one-by-one in Rust via mozjs FFI.
//    A JS IIFE is more maintainable and matches how Bun/Deno implement
//    these in their JS layer.
//
// 2. Headers uses a Map internally: This gives case-insensitive lookup
//    (via lowercased keys) and preserves insertion order for iteration.
//
// 3. Request/Response body storage: Bodies are stored as _bodyText (string)
//    or _bodyBytes (Uint8Array) private slots. The text/json/arrayBuffer/blob
//    methods return Promises per the WHATWG spec.
//
// 4. Method handling: the constructor validates init.method against the
//    bun_http::Method table (IANA method registry) and THROWS on unknown
//    tokens — no silent GET fallback. WHATWG permits arbitrary method
//    tokens, but the Rust wire layer (AsyncHTTP takes the closed Method
//    enum) cannot serialize them; an explicit error is honest where a
//    silent fallback would misroute the request.
